I also own both the 6500 and the Calcutta 400. I like the 6500 but I love the Calcutta. So much so I own 4 of them. Great durable reels with nice drags but they are not super beach friendly in terms of sand finding its way around in them. That probably has something to do with the spec tolerances they are made to. That being said I do use the 400 every time still when I surf cast but I pay attention to my reel and wher it is all the time. The 400 is a bit more pricey as stated above when compared to the 6500.
